The reason why boats despawn is that boats would be surely kept in bases by some players which just want to annoy other players. And as you can raid a base without a raid token it is possible to store a lot of boats in your base, locking them for everyone else.
I'm hoping for a solution of permanent vehicles too, like a lot of other stuff, but at the moment it's the best solution.
The code lock is to prevent other players just to ride away with your boat when you are on a mission or anywhere else.

Because server performance.
The servers have to be able to handle the worst case scenarios, like 50 people all playing at the same time, all pulling on their personal vehicles from 50 different bases.
When they do land stuff and mixed in with the current boats, it all will have a clamp placed on how many can be spawned into the server for performance reasons.
